- Notes
- "At the time of the selection, my parents were walking in front of me with my aunt and uncle. Then a Jewish policeman pulled me out of the line and pushed me back, ordered me to get out of the line. I saw my parents. I stood like a stone. That was the last time I saw my parents. I always say that I was not a hero, I did not follow them. [...] It was October 1, 1942, and I know where my parents went, but I don't know if they survived the journey."
